Learning about Live-in Flips

Daniel Windle#2 Rehabbing & House Flipping Contributor
Posted

I’m interested in learning everything I can about a live-in flip before we take the plunge.

Looking specifically for:

-how to pick a market that offers great upside

-locating an investor friendly RE Agent that is located in a market that is poised for decent appreciation in the next 3-4 years(Arizona,Florida,Texas markets specifically)

-any books that you recommend that will help our first live-in flip become a success

-any online resources, podcasts, etc that you would recommend

-any tips on picking the proper strategy for the investment (adding an ADU vs adding square footage vs cosmetic rehab only)

Thanks in advance for any recs!

I attempted a live flip once, and I won't repeat that experience. It was frustrating having contractors constantly coming in and out of my home, especially since I chose to remodel my only bathroom while still living there. They assured me it would be finished in a weekend, but it ended up taking three weeks. My wife was not pleased.
